Lots of people find it tough to know how to eat healthy food every day. Typically, this is because people do not plan beforehand. Instead, they may get home from work and eat whatever ready-meal they can find in the freezer or buy some takeaway instead. While this is not a trouble in moderation and occasionally, making a habit of eating very processed foods with a load of calories will certainly have adverse effects in the long-term. To resist the temptation, one of the best nutrition tips for adults is to diligently plan each weekday meal at the very beginning of the week. Start by finding some on-line recipes for Monday-Friday, write down all the ingredients and head to the supermarket so that you have every little thing you require. For instance, you could find a tasty stir fry recipe for Monday, a curry recipe for Tuesday, a pasta recipe for Wednesday and so forth, thanks to the ideas from on-line food blogs like Eats With Jamie. To save yourself time, you could even prepare some of these dishes ahead of time to ensure that they are ready for you when you get home from work. You can additionally cook these dishes in large batches and after that either eat the other portions throughout the week or freeze them for a later date. By remaining organised and planning what you are eating, it lowers the risk of you falling back into unhealthy eating practices.

Rather than focusing on short-term, quick fat burning hacks, it is a better strategy to lose weight at a much more steady pace. This is since the weight is more likely to stay off when you lose here it over a longer amount of time. Furthermore, start by incorporating some small but reliable tips for healthy eating. This includes things like planning your healthy recipes, cooking everything from the ground up and regulating your portions, along with drinking lots of water and doing regular exercise. Another handy suggestion is to utilize the plating method, which is where 25% of your plate contains some type of carbohydrate, the other 25% containing a lean protein and the other 50% containing a mix of different veggies or fruit, as food blog sites like One Happy Bite would recognize.
Everyone would like to know how to live a long, happy and healthy life. According to professionals, the secret to achieving this goal is a combination of regular exercise and a healthy diet plan. The latter is specifically essential, with thousands of physicians, nutritionists and other health care professionals frequently stressing the importance of healthy eating. So, why is healthy eating crucial? To put it simply, what we eat has a direct effect on our overall health. For example, some healthy eating benefits include weight management and reduction, a reduced threat of cardiovascular disease, diabetes and some types of cancer, stronger bones, enhanced energy levels and boosted mood. Ultimately, eating healthy makes you feel and look far better. If this is something that you have an interest in, the most vital thing to understand is what it means to eat a well balanced diet. Basically, a balanced diet regimen is eating the advised portions of all the food groups. There is a typical misconception that healthy eating only means eating salads and drinking protein drinks, yet this could not be further from the truth. As a matter of fact, the real meaning of a balanced diet contains carbs, lean and healthy proteins, unsaturated fats and last but definitely not least, the five portions of fruit and vegetables each day.
